Global Communications Platform as a Service (CPaaS) Industry: Key Statistics and Insights in 2025-2033
Summary:
The global communications platform-as-a-service (Cpaas) market size reached USD 12.3 Billion in 2024.
The market is expected to reach USD 74.8 Billion by 2033,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 21.07% during 2025-2033.
North America leads the market, accounting for the largest communications platform as a service (CPaaS) market share.
Software has the most market share and dominates the component segment because of its scalability and adaptability, which enable companies to meet changing communication demands.
The market environment is dominated by giant companies. The industry is divided into various segments, including BFSI, government, IT and telecom, healthcare and life sciences, retail, and education. Every industry has a specific function to perform in this intricate market.
The market for communications platform-as-a-service (CPaaS) is expanding primarily due to the growing need for remote and hybrid work arrangements.
As a result of the growing emphasis on data security and compliance, the communications platform-as-a-service (CPaaS) market is changing.
Industry Trends and Drivers:
Growing adoption of remote and hybrid work:
With remote and hybrid teams, real-time communication is essential for effective collaboration. CPaaS solutions allow businesses to add real-time messaging, voice, video, and chat capabilities to their applications and workflows by using embedded APIs for interactions. This helps teams stay connected and productive by communicating seamlessly, no matter where they are. If employees don't regularly come into the office, they may feel disconnected from their teams.. CPaaS platforms offer features like video conferencing, virtual meeting rooms, and messaging channels. These tools boost team collaboration. They also help connect in-office and remote employees. This way, teams can maintain a sense of connection and cohesion.
Rising focus on data security and compliance:
CPaaS solutions are often used to facilitate communications that involve sensitive data, especially in sectors such as healthcare, finance, and legal services. As data privacy concerns grow, organizations need CPaaS platforms that have built-in security measures to protect customer and organizational information. These measures should include end-to-end encryption, secure APIs, and multi-factor authentication to prevent unauthorized access and breaches. Customers are highly concerned about how their data is handled. Using secure and compliant CPaaS solutions helps businesses protect customer information. This transparency builds trust and boosts brand reputation. It encourages customer loyalty and repeat business, especially for companies handling sensitive data.
Increasing demand for omnichannel communication:
Customers are expecting consistent, cohesive interactions with brands, regardless of the channel they use, be it SMS, email, voice, video, or social media. CPaaS platforms help businesses create a seamless customer experience. They combine different channels into one communication framework. This makes it easier to meet customer needs anytime and anywhere. It also helps keep brand consistency. By offering omnichannel support, businesses can engage with customers in real-time on the channels they prefer, which enhances satisfaction and loyalty. CPaaS platforms provide the tools to reach customers via personalized notifications, proactive support, and timely updates, helping businesses foster stronger connections and improve customer retention.

Communications Platform as a Service (CPaaS) Market Report Segmentation:
Breakup By Component:
Software
Services
Software represents the largest component because it enables flexible integration of communication APIs, allowing businesses to embed voice, messaging, and video capabilities seamlessly into their applications.
Breakup By Enterprise Size:
Small and Medium-Size Enterprises
Large Enterprises
Large enterprises account for the majority of the market share, as they require scalable, secure, and multi-channel communication solutions to manage high volumes of customer and internal interactions worldwide.
Breakup By Region:
North America (United States, Canada)
Asia Pacific (China, Japan, India, South Korea, Australia, Indonesia, Others)
Europe (Germany, France, United Kingdom, Italy, Spain, Russia, Others)
Latin America (Brazil, Mexico, Others)
Middle East and Africa
North America leads the market due to its advanced technology adoption, high concentration of large enterprises, and strong demand for innovative communication solutions across multiple industries.
